Transaction e529fd76835f8657ee1bbcaabbcb4c493e3f41af1b3cfc4c8a00a7c860d411d3
1 Input
1 Output
-
e529fd76835f8657ee1bbcaabbcb4c493e3f41af1b3cfc4c8a00a7c860d411d3:0
- value
- 1420902682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44b1aafe8feb68a40d58418c5c8e4f1899fdcf28 OP_EQUAL
- address
- MEAP24S9WkpTvg8ERQJFsAVGV8JJuoi9fE